Teljes leírás

She came home for a will reading. She is leaving as someone's wife.

Maggie Whitfield has spent eight years building a life in Boston where no one knows the smell of her grandmother's kitchen or the name of the man she still blames for her sister's runaway wedding. Then a clause in Eleanor Whitfield's will brings her home to Vermont, and the only way to save Hawthorne House from a developer is to marry the one person in Hawthorne Hollow she has refused to forgive.

One Year. One Inn. One Marriage on Paper.

Beckett Ainsley should never have agreed to it. He has reasons he will not share. Maggie has wounds she will not name. They sign a one-year agreement: separate bedrooms, no public performance, no expectations on either side. Just twelve months in a sagging Victorian on a hill above a town that watches everything. Twelve months of pruning an orchard. Twelve months of quiet Sunday lunches. Twelve months of slowly discovering that the story Maggie has carried for eight years is not the story Beckett has lived.
